Heads up: if the Lintrock baseline file in the Quarrow repo drifts from main, CI fails with a "stale baseline" error even when the code is fine. Quick fix is to regenerate the baseline on a clean checkout and re-push. If a customer build is blocked, confirm the failing run matches the token below before escalating.

build token for yadug-yagag: htk21_c863c33eb8b82c0c9c152

Action item from the Brindlecast outage (ticket backlog spike).

The websocket client in Brindlecast retried reconnects with no jitter, so after the gateway restart every session reconnected in the same second and knocked it over again. Support should know the fix ships in 4.2: reconnects now back off with randomized delay, and stale sessions expire faster. The new reconnect parameters, for reference when reading logs, are listed here.

limits module of kafof-bafop:
TIERS = {
    "kasdor": 338,
    "brivan": 119,
}

**Ticket PKG-armory: Typo-squat scanner sign-off**

The Armory scanner now flags packages within edit-distance 2 of our internal namespaces and quarantines them pending review. False-positive rate in staging was 1.1%, within target. Needs sign-off before we enable blocking mode in production next sprint. The approver responsible for this sign-off is named below.

approver of tawip-bagap = Holdor Silath

☐ Waveform preview (SoundSketch) — ship check. Confirm the canvas renderer degrades gracefully on low-end tablets and that peak caching doesn't balloon memory on long files. QA signed off on the 2-hour podcast test yesterday. Before we flip the flag in Friday's release, double-check staging is actually running the build noted below.

trace token, baweg-kagaf: htk21_9529349b842c81a62481d

Handover: Cold Starts — Marek to Ilsa

The Fennel handlers on the Dravik runtime are still showing cold starts of 4–6 seconds after idle periods longer than twenty minutes. I enabled the pre-warmer last Tuesday, which keeps two instances hot per region, but the scheduler occasionally evicts them during the nightly batch window. If pages fire between 02:00 and 04:00, check the warmer pool first before escalating. The warmer and concurrency settings currently in production are as follows.

config for fafog-bahof:
ULAWYN_HOST=ulawyn.tolvaqsys.internal
ULAWYN_PORT=5000